For discussion at Thursday's sync. Since the runtime bump, p99 cold starts on the order-intake handlers climbed from 820ms to 2.6s. Profiling shows the new dependency injector eagerly initializes all adapters, including the rarely used fax-notification path. Proposed fix: lazy provider registration plus a provisioned-concurrency floor of two on the intake tier. Rollback is viable but loses the TLS fixes. Metrics attached cover a seven-day window. The regressed build is recorded below.

session token of kagup-hahaf = htk3_2b8

## Service Accounts — Spokeshift Rebalancer

The Spokeshift rebalancing tool runs under the svc-spokeshift account, which reads dock occupancy from the Hubcount feed and writes move orders to the dispatch queue. The account has no console login; all access is via the internal API. If dispatch writes start failing with 403s, the key has likely been rotated out from under the scheduler — check the rotation log first. The currently active key for svc-spokeshift is listed below.

app token of fawef-bagap = kto7_ypc4K9T

HANDOVER NOTE — DIRECTOR SELWYN TO DIRECTOR OKARA

Status on the Pellgrave Holdings term sheet: revised draft received last week. Key points — equity stake capped at eighteen percent, board observer seat only, revenue-share trigger moved to year two. Outstanding items: exclusivity clause for the Norwick territory and warranty language. Counsel has marked up both. Do not circulate beyond branch management. Sign-off target is end of month. Background on our negotiating position sits directly below.

confidential, kahog-bawif: The northern region missed its Pramir quota by 20.0 percent last quarter. Casaxek Freight plans to lower the Fraion list price by 41.5 percent in December. The finance team signed off on a budget of $236.4 million for Project Druius. The renewal with Fenysix Partners closes at $91.3 million a year, 2.1 percent below the last contract.